![]() The app’s manipulated include everything from Microsoft Office suite to Google Chrome and even social media platforms. AnandTech carried out several tests, revealing that non-benchmarking apps saw reduced performance while benchmarking and other unknown apps managed to take full advantage of the phone’s hardware. The report noted that while OxygenOS allows apps to reach their full benchmarking potential using the phone’s Snapdragon 888 SoC, the company blacklisted popular apps from the Play Store, preventing them from taking advantage of the phone’s power. Anandtech found that OnePlus was blacklisting popular apps away from its fastest cores, resulting in slowdowns in typical workloads. The report found discrepancies in the performance of several apps on the OnePlus 9 Pro. In our reviews of both phones, this certainly seemed to be the case, but as it turns out, several apps are being held back from reaching peak performance.Īnandtech recently did a deep dive to determine whether the OnePlus 9 Pro’s benchmarks matched real-world usage.
